桌面ua是什麼意思?
桌面UA即桌面用戶代理,簡稱UA(User Agent);作用是讓伺服器能夠識別客戶使用的作業系統及版本、CPU 類型、瀏覽器及版本、瀏覽器渲染引擎、瀏覽器語言、瀏覽器插件等。
有些網站常常透過判斷UA 來傳送不同的作業系統、不同的瀏覽器不同的頁面,因此可能造成某些頁面無法在某個瀏覽器中正常顯示,但透過偽裝UA 可以繞過檢測。
由於許多網站在進行UA 檢測的時候忽略了兩位數版本號,所以可能造成瀏覽器及之後版本收到糟糕的頁面,因此自瀏覽器10 之後的版本中瀏覽器標識項固定為瀏覽器,在UA 字符串尾部添加真實版本資訊。
擴充資料
user-agent字串格式:
Google Chrome 瀏覽器以WebKit 作為呈現引擎,JavaScript 引擎卻用了另一種。最初發布的版本是0.2,它的user-agent字符串格式是在webKit 資訊的基礎上又增加瞭如下:
Mozilla/5.0 (Platform; Encryption; OS-or-CPU; Language) AppleWebKit /AppleWebKitVersion (KHTML, like Gecko) Chrome/ChromeVersion Safari/SafariVersionChrome 0.2 user-agent 資訊的範例如下:
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US) AppleWebKit/525. , like Gecko) Chrome/0.2.149.29 Safari/525.13雖然我不敢完全保證,但很可能WebKit 版本和Safari 版本總是會保持同步。
以上是桌面ua什麼意思的詳細內容。更多資訊請關注PHP中文網其他相關文章!